While certainly not unwelcome, this direction doesn’t align with her earlier statements about her next musical chapter. In a previous interview, the Grammy winner hinted that her third full-length album would be influenced by the psychedelic sounds of the 1970s.
While “Houdini” has moments that suggest such an influence, it largely follows the successful formula that has worked well for the star.
